Output 3eba34926b5b3d83df635b72c03916489e45bde6e779a9e5566f6a49f5d0fe0d:13

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 54307cb2ea920d3e2fafedbcad9b56d696608026
address
ltc1q2sc8evh2jgxnuta0ak72mx6k66txpqpxr7v87s
transaction
3eba34926b5b3d83df635b72c03916489e45bde6e779a9e5566f6a49f5d0fe0d
spent
true